Output 8120f8e8a0238dfeb6e4a925d768fc9f8e4dc401ae0d01d9aec49cdb04edd09c:9

value
34518803
script pubkey
OP_0 OP_PUSHBYTES_20 dc6bf86354105de2fcd9868a2b0376d6731cb92f
address
b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h
transaction
8120f8e8a0238dfeb6e4a925d768fc9f8e4dc401ae0d01d9aec49cdb04edd09c
confirmations
784
spent
true